首頁 > web前端 > css教學 > 如何防止瀏覽器在不同瀏覽器之間縮放?

如何防止瀏覽器在不同瀏覽器之間縮放?

Barbara Streisand
發布: 2024-12-06 03:27:15
原創
808 人瀏覽過

How Can I Prevent Browser Zooming Across Different Browsers?

停用跨瀏覽器的瀏覽器縮放

防止用戶放大和縮小Web 應用程式在某些情況下可能是一個有用的功能。本文探討了這些挑戰並提供了停用跨瀏覽器縮放的解決方案。

雖然攔截 CTRL /- 等鍵盤快捷鍵,e.preventDefault() 可以有效阻止透過鍵盤啟動的縮放操作,但當使用者嘗試透過瀏覽器的縮放選單進行縮放。不幸的是,跨瀏覽器尋找一致的解決方案揭示了網路標準的缺陷。

Firefox 對縮放控制的立場

大量討論和文件表明 Firefox 等瀏覽器,優先考慮用戶的瀏覽體驗。這意味著網站創建者無權禁用縮放功能,因為它被認為是必不可少的輔助工具。

行動瀏覽器注意事項

但是,行動瀏覽器,在控制縮放行為方面提供一定的彈性。

替代解決方案

雖然阻止瀏覽器縮放可能會並非在所有瀏覽器中都可行,可以考慮其他方法:

  • CSS 的Zoom: Reset 屬性可以用於重置應用於元素的任何縮放設定。
  • JavaScript 事件偵聽器可以監視視窗的調整大小事件並調整頁面的尺寸以應對任何縮放變更。

值得注意這些解決方法可能不完全可靠,並且可能會因瀏覽器和使用者設定而異。

以上是如何防止瀏覽器在不同瀏覽器之間縮放?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
作者最新文章
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板